Vier Organisationen sind letztlich verantwortlich für die Entwicklung und den Einsatz von ATA-Standards : das American National Standards Institute (ANSI) , Information Technology Industry Counsil ( ITIC ) , National Committee for Information Technology ( NCITS ) und das T13 Technical Committee ( T13) . T13 ist letztlich verantwortlich für die Entwicklung der Standards für die Schnittstelle ATA -Festplatten. Als neue ATA Prototypen entstehen , werden sie NCITS und ANSI zur Genehmigung vorgelegt . Von dort aus beginnen Unternehmen , die neue Technologie in der Norm beschriebenen nutzen , während ANSI und NCITS überprüft die neuen Protokolls. Es kann diese Organisationen mehrere Monate bis zu einigen Jahren , um die formale Prüfung und Genehmigung abzuschließen. ATA (ATA -1)
ATA oder ATA -1 ist die Kurzschrift Abkürzung für den ersten Standard , dass das American National Standards Institute (ANSI) in den frühen 1990er Jahren genehmigt. Der offizielle Name dieses Protokolls ist " ANSI-Standard X3.221 -1994 " . Es war, als der erste Standard in 1994 genehmigt
Dieser Standard bietet zwei Festplatten - . Ein "Master" ( macht digitale Anleitung) und "Slave" ( empfängt digitale Anleitung) . Es unterstützt auch Programmierte Eingabe /Ausgabe- oder PIO-Modi 0, 1 und 2, die verantwortlich für das Senden und Empfangen von Daten zu und von den Arbeitsspeicher Ihres Computers sind . Fünf PIO-Modi werden in der ATA - 1-Protokoll identifiziert , im Bereich von 0 bis 4, wobei 0 die langsamste und 4 ist die schnellste .
Die unterstützten DMA (Direct Memory Access) -Modi gehören 0, 1, und 2 sowie DMA-Modus 0 für multiword . DMA-Kanäle übertragen Informationen direkt vom und zum Speicher des Computers und der Festplatte ohne Intervention durch zentrale Recheneinheit . Ein DMA- Modus 0 Ergebnisse in der langsamsten Geschwindigkeit der Datenübertragung , während eine Rate von 2 der am schnellsten ist .
ATA -2
Da der Bedarf an schneller Information Verarbeitung entstanden in der Computer-Welt , so hat die Notwendigkeit für eine neue Festplatte Standard ermöglichen, die diese höhere Anforderungen . Das Ergebnis war die ATA -2-Standard , der sowohl schneller PIO und DMA -Modi rühmte.
Zwei Ergänzungen zu den PIO-Modi (3 und 4 ), die eine Verbesserung gegenüber den PIO Modi 0 waren , wurden 1 und 2 in der ATA -2-Protokoll . Eine verbesserte DMA-Modus , genannt " multiword " enthalten Modi 1 und 2 . Vor mehreren Wörtern , war ein Wunsch für jedes Wort notwendig, wenn die Übertragung digitaler Informationen . Multiword auf dies, indem für eine rasche Abfolge von aufeinander folgenden Übertragungen von digitalen Informationen verbessert.
ATA -3
ATA -3 (auch als ANSI -Standard bekannt X3.298 -1997 oder AT Attachment 3 -Schnittstelle) war ähnlich wie ATA - 2, sondern enthalten ein paar kleinere Updates. ATA -3 ist zuverlässiger als Ergebnis einer Aktualisierung in der Art der Verkabelung verwendet . Es nutzt auch SMART (Self-Monitoring Analysis and Reporting Technology ) Antriebstechnik , um die Zuverlässigkeit der verknüpften Festplatten zu erhöhen, erhalten Daten effizienter und reduziert das Risiko von Datenverlust. Ein Sicherheitsmerkmal, das für den Passwortschutz erlaubt wurde ebenfalls hinzugefügt . Keine Verbesserungen wurden vorgenommen , um die Verarbeitung von Daten , wie sie in der ATA -2-Standard gefunden.
ATA/ATAPI-4
ATA/ATAPI- 4 (ATA Packet Interface -4) verschmolzen die ATA-Befehle in früheren ATA-Standards mit ATAPI (ATA Packet Interface) entwickelt. Der ANSI- Standard veröffentlicht Namen für ATA/ATAPI-4 war NCITS 317-1998 . Diese Norm prahlte eine beträchtliche Anzahl von Aktualisierungen und Änderungen zu früheren Protokollen . Ultra DMA -Modi eingeführt wurden, nummeriert als 0 , 1 und 2 jeweils . Ein Ultra -DMA-Modus von 0 Transfers 16,7 Megabyte ( MB) pro Sekunde , während 1 überträgt 25 MB pro Sekunde und 2 Transfers 33,3 MB pro Sekunde. Darüber hinaus wurde ein neues Kabel eingeführt, um sicherzustellen , dass keine Daten wurde aufgrund der verbesserten Übertragungsraten von Ultra DMA -Modi verloren . Dieses Kabel wurde als " High-Performance- IDE-Kabel " , was eine Verbesserung gegenüber dem Standard- IDE-Kabel mit einem 80 -Leiter- Wert war bekannt. Eine weitere Funktion hinzugefügt, um die Datenintegrität zu gewährleisten war Zyklische Redundancy Checking oder CRC . Dieses Verfahren führt eine Berechnung vor der gesendeten Daten wieder , wenn die Daten empfangen werden . Wenn die beiden Werte nicht überein, bedeutet dies, dass die übertragenen Daten beschädigt wurde und das Datenpaket erneut gesendet .